Title:
OPENING CLOSING FREQUENCY COUNTER DEVICE IN ARCHITECTURAL MOTOR-DRIVEN SHUTTER

Abstract:

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To reduce equipment cost, and measure an accurate opening-closing frequency by connecting a control part and an operation switch part of a motor- driven shutter to each other by a versatile four-core cord, and connecting a counter circuit part in parallel to an opening switch.
SOLUTION: A control part 12 and an operation switch part of a motor- driven shutter are connected to each other by a wiring cord L of a highly versatile A, B, C, D four-core structure. A counter circuit part 14 of a counter device to measure and display an opening-closing frequency is connected in parallel to an opening switch PBU through a resistance means so that a feeble electric current flows when an operation switch is turned on and an electric current is not carried in a starting condition of a relay switch to supply a power source to a switch. The opening-closing frequency is displayed on a liquid crystal display unit arranged in a switch box on which a cover body having a key is arranged, and is used as a standard for a maintenance period. Since the counter device is housed in the switch box by using the wiring cord L of the four-core structure, workability is improved, and a cost is reduced, and the possibility of mischief and damage can be reduced.
